Transaction dee5859ba7969817f7f77c7d2322610efaea043044efa9c8980248144b5f08fd
1 Input
1 Output
-
dee5859ba7969817f7f77c7d2322610efaea043044efa9c8980248144b5f08fd:0
- value
- 50649
- script pubkey
- OP_0 OP_PUSHBYTES_20 483c40521f5a3b91fa84c68a97697932f94a56cc
- address
- bc1qfq7yq5sltgaer75yc69fw6textu554kvmp6h0w